Niedersachsen Global www.nglobal.de After Work 73 Park & Ride “It’s hard to see this 62-year-old cutter become a real pirate ship any time soon.” The disbelief in the faces of the people working at the Heide-Park could not be mistaken when their ship arrived on a police-escorted heavy-goods vehicle to the park. A few weeks earlier they had bought the twelve me- tres long and four metres wide ship at an eBay inter- net auction. Even if right now the old ship looks as if it had already lost one battle or the other, they have big plans for it at the edge of the Lüneburg Heath. Beginning in March 2010 the pirates will take over command in the Heide-Park resort. And the new ship will become the lake stage for a new and spectacular stunt show. Captain Hook and Jack Sparrow, though, are not the only attractions to enthuse adults and kids in Soltau. 1.6 million visitors came to the Lüneburg Heath last year to experience the 40 rides and see the numerous live shows. Particularly spectacular is Colos- sos; at 52 metres it’s the world’s highest, and for a long time even steepest, wooden rollercoaster. Those who not only want to watch pirates, but feel like pirates themselves can also stay overnight in one of the pirates’ cabins at the park’s own hotel. The “Captain Hook” Bar will certainly be able to offer the appropriate barrel of rum. Admission until 4 pm. www.heide-park.de Colossos With 60 metres Colos- sos is the steepest wooden roller coaster in the world. Top speeds of 120 km/h are in the realm of the possible. Scream Scream ist the largest gyro-drop tower the world has ever seen. It is a real experience for the ‘unshockable’. Height 103 metres, free fall from 71 metres. At a speed of 100 km/h! Steam Boats The ‘Mark Twain’ and ‘Peter Pan’ Mississippi steamboats are exact replicas of the famous paddle boat steamers of America. Swiss Ride Get hurtled through claustrophobic chan- nels at 50/h where the closeness of the side walls forces you to look straight ahead. Desert Race The breathtaking ride of Desert Race is 640 meters long and ‘only’ 19 metres high but it is fast. Very fast: ‘Desert Race’ shoots its pas- sengers from 0 to 100 km/h in vertiginous 2.4 seconds—airtime at its best! Experts speak about 4.7 G.! Photo: Heide-Park Soltau Photos: Heide-Park Soltau
